  • Writing a professional email signature as a student E250
    Sep 8 2024
    In this episode of EduMagic, Dr. Sam breaks down the essentials of creating a professional yet approachable email signature for aspiring teachers. Whether you're reaching out to educators for field placements, coursework, student teaching, or potential job opportunities, a well-crafted signature can make a lasting impression.

    Dr. Sam shares the key elements every teacher candidate should include, such as full name, title, school, degree, and contact info, along with optional additions like a portfolio link or social media handles. Plus, she provides tips on formatting, using professional fonts, and ensuring your signature is error-free and clickable. Want more email tips?

    Tune in and learn how to set yourself apart with a polished, professional email signature!

  • 16 Must-Know Tips for Student Teachers Starting in the Fall E244
    Jun 20 2024
    Getting ready for student teaching in the fall is essential for new educators who want to succeed in their teaching careers. Aspiring teachers should focus on implementing effective classroom management strategies, building relationships with mentor teachers, and understanding the community context. Additionally, gaining professional development through webinars, getting familiar with educational technology, and emphasizing social-emotional learning are important steps.
